  • Patent number: 4337595
    Abstract: An apparatus for shielding the tapping cuts of rubber trees from rainwater is disclosed, which comprises an aluminum foil strip sufficiently malleable to conform to the pattern of the bark of the tree to which it is affixed. The foil strip is preferably pleated, folded or wrinkled so as to provide for sufficient elongation to accommodate both the perimeter of the bark and expansion in the girth of the tree. A method for preparing the foil strip and adhering it to the tree is also disclosed.
